Directed by Meghna Gulzar, the movie will see Alia's character married to a Pakistani army officer, which will be played by Vicky.
Filmmaker Karan Johar took to Twitter to announce the release date.
"Exciting date announcement! #Raazi releasing 11th May, 2018... @aliaa08 @vickykaushal09 @DharmaMovies @JungleePictures @meghnagulzar," Johar wrote.
The movie is produced by Junglee Pictures and Dharma Productions and is based on Harinder Sikka's novel, "Calling Sehmat", a thrilling saga of a spy who gave all of herself and that of her family in the service of her nation, so that all may live in peace.
